      I think Felix Sturm is overrated and cannot compete with the current top middleweights. He hasn't proved himself yet. Lets compare Arthur Abraham's fights with Sturms.

      Felix Sturm
      (25-1-0 11KOs)
      1. Hector Javier Velazco by Split Decision
      2. Bert Schenk by KO
      3. Robert Frazier by Unanimous Decision

      Arthur Abraham
      (20-0-0 17KOs)
      1. Hector Javier Velazco by KO
      2. Ian Gardner by Unanimous Decision
      3. Howard Eastman by Unanimous Decision
      4. Kingsley Ikeke by KO
      5. Nader Hamdan by TKO

      Overall I think Arthur Abraham has fought better fighters than has Felix Sturm. If Felix Sturm wants to claim he is a champion, he must first prove himself and second beat Jermaine Taylor. He was offered a chance to fight with Arthur Abraham for 1.2mil but he has said a word.

            This one is tough for me to pick because I have seen Sturm fight and not Abraham.I saw Felix get robbed against DLH.In truth that is his only big fight while Abraham has beaten Eastman and Gardner by decision and Ikeke by ko so his record looks better.All I know is that for this fight to even matter Abraham has to get by Jantuah and Miranda and I wouldn't pick him to get by either but I won't pick against him either.

              Sturm wins easily on points...I don't really like Sturm that much but one thing he does well is move, and this is how he wins this fight.....I like Abraham but he is very one dimensional and has stamina problems.....don't get fooled by their records either, Abraham should have lost to Eastman, but of course, germany............

              Sturm wins this UD.
